Linux学习中多实例MGR解析 老男孩北京周末培训班

  随着互联网技术的迅猛发展,现在逐步渐入大数据、云计算、虚拟技术和人工智能时代,技术为王的现象越来越明显了。现下网站规模越来越大、架构越来越复杂,企业对于Linux运维工程师的需求也越来越急迫,特别是对有经验的优秀人才需求量大。那么Linux学习中,多实例MGR是什么?怎么学习?Linux云计算运维

  MGR基于传统异步复制和半同步复制的缺陷——数据的一致性问题无法保证,MySQL官方在5.7.17版本正式推出组复制。

  由若干个节点共同组成一个复制组,一个事务的提交,必须经过组内大多数节点决议并通过,才能得以提交。如上图所示,由3个节点组成一个复制组,Consensus层为一致性协议层,在事务提交过程中,发生组间通讯,由2个节点决议通过这个事务,事务才能够最终得以提交并响应。

  引入组复制,主要是为了解决传统异步复制和半同步复制可能产生数据不一致的问题。组复制依靠分布式一致性协议实现了分布式下数据的最终一致性,提供了真正的数据高可用方案。其提供的多写方案,给我们实现多活方案带来了希望。

  想要众多的IT工作者中脱颖而出,就需要拥有高深的技术,学习增值是必不可少的。学习之路,是贵在坚持的。


0 个评论

要回复文章请先登录注册

嘿,进入会员专区!